Proc opisovat neco, co uz je vyborne napsane...
http://en.wikipedia.org/wiki/Tablelesss
OK, cetl jsem.
Mit stejnou vec definovanou vicekrat je nerozum. Pouzivej sablony,
generovani
dokumentu apod. Uzijes to i v nedynamickem webu. Napriklad mrkni na textovy
procesor m4.
A stejne se mi web BBSky libi. ;-)))
Ale muze mi nekdo fundovane vysvetlit, co je spatneho na ramech? Driv (10+
let) je neumely zobrazit nektere prohlizece, ale dnes?
Je Wikipedia fundovana? :-)
http://en.wikipedia.org/wiki/Framing_%28World_Wide_Web%299
Tak jsem si procetl oba clanky. Ani jeden me zcela nepresvedcil, zvlast ten
druhy. :)
Souhlasim se vsemi zavaznymi body v oddilu Criticism.
# That framing breaks the link between content and a URL, making it difficult
to link to or bookmark a particular item of content within the frameset[4]
OK, tedy castecne. Pokud mam zabookmarkovany jeden odstavec/stranku a ne cely
web, pravdepodobne me zajimal jeden odstavec/stranka a ne cely web, takze to,
ze pri navsteve dostanu jen obsah daneho ramu, by mi nemelo vadit.
# That the implementation of frames is inconsistent across different browsers
Stejne jako implementace HTML, CSS, zobazovani obrazku, ... tohle by mely resit
standardy a ne kvuli tomu odepsat dobrou myslenku. Prece neprestanu ze
stejneho duvodu pouzivat CSS nebo obrazky.
# That framing confuses the boundaries between content on different
servers, which raises issues of copyright infringement
Muze byt, pokud taham obsah z jinych serveru. To nemam v umyslu (vnejsi linky
se slusne oteviraji pres celou stranku nebo jako nove okno), takze je to pro
me argument "mimo".
# That visitors arriving from search engines may land on a page intended for
display in a frame, which often has no navigation
Ano, tohle JE problem. Da se osetrit, ale uz to znamena nejke skriptovani.
Nicmene uz jsem zazil, ze mi stranka rekla (jako upozorneni), ze jsem
pravdepodobne prisel z vyhledavace, a ze pokud chci navigaci, mel bych radeji
pouzit adresu ... (ale pak se zobrazila, takze celkem rozumny kompromis).
# That frames change the behavior of the back button
A co? :)
# That frames usually don't print the way users expect they will
Tohle je sice pravda, ale zase bych to povazoval za chybu browseru, ktery to
na tu tiskarnu posila.
BTW vim co je AJAX i jak funguje... to jen pro jistotu ;)
Co s tim ma spolecneho AJAX? :-)
Myslel jsem, ze mi tu nekdo napise, ze staticke menu a vedle promenlivy obsah
lze udelat AJAXem. :)
Dobre, ja si o tom zkusim nacist jeste nekde vice, ale zatim asi budu i nadale
na menicko pouzivat ram a na zakladni layout tabulku. :)
JiMo:)
All I want is a warm bed, kind word and unlimited power.
|